Riverside (UCR) Plants of Inyo County, California, USA Hoffmannseggia glauca (Ortega) Eifert FAB Northeastern Mojave Desert: Pahrump Valley, east of the Nopah Range and north of Calvada Springs, c. 200 m west of NV State line and east of Quartz St. (Mound Spring 15' Q.: 36°00.921'N 115°54.825W, ±100m). Alt.: 794m/2605ft. Edge of creosote bush scrub and open area (cleared?); silty flats with Salsola. Common perennial; fls. yellow. Widespread in valley, mostly in flat areas where water accumulates or where competition from shrubs is reduced (old roads, etc.) A.C.
